Summary
A monochrome bromoil print depicting a street in Lacock village, Wiltshire. A man and woman are standing on the pavement. From their clothing, it is estimated that the original photograph was taken in the late 1960's. The date that this bromoil print was made is unknown. The image is by G. Crawshaw of 50 Ruden Way, Epsom and is associated with Inventory Nos: 1522478 and 1522480 which are prints (gelatine silver and bromoil, respectively) of the same image. The print is mounted on heavy white card and is set behind a heavy black card mount. Markings: Recto - handwritten in pencil bottom left beneath the image: "Lacock Villiage (sic)". Verso - there is a white paper label affixed top right, upon which is printed in blue ink: "Accepted and hung at the Annual Exhibition, Epsom Camera Club", within a border and with the camera club logo Also on verso, handwritten in pencil, is the following: G. Crawshaw, 50 Ruden Way, Epsom. "Lacock Village" Print on Kentmere non-supercoated paper. Developer Amidol ½ strength Sinclair Bleacjh? Hard Black ink Sinclair Print made at Demonstration to "Mayfield Camera Club". Epsom CC 10/90
Provenance
Donated on 8th July 2011 to the Fox Talbot Museum by Bridget Vandervelden.
